M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ING 1.0 GENERAL The La Marche Model A36D is a filtered controlled ferroresonant float charger designed to power a load while charging a battery in telecommunication applications. It may also be used without a battery.
M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ING REGULATION Steady state output voltage remains within +/- 1/2% of rated voltage for any load current from no load to full load and for input voltages within the rated range.` FILTERING For all conditions of input voltage and output load, output noise is less than 32 dbrn “C”-message weighting and output ripple does not exceed 30 millivolts (rms), on batteries rated in ampere-hours at four (4) times the rated charger current.
M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ING Current limiting A circuit adjustable from 90% to 115% of rated load, limits the DC output current. The current limit is Refer to Section 9.6 for details. factory set at 115% of rated output.

LOAD SHARING A load sharing terminal is provided in every A36D. When connected, two (2) or more La Marche units are forced to share the load equally within +/- 5%. Individual unit outputs must be greater than 10% of rated output.

M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ING AUDIBLE NOISE Audible noise is not greater than 55 DBA measured at 5 feet from any surface on the unit enclosure. 6.0 INSTALLATION INFORMATION MINIMUM WIRE SIZES Table 2 lists the AC input and the DC output minimum wire size requirements. At distances exceeding 10 feet, the DC wire size should be chosen to keep the voltage difference between the units DC output terminals and the battery at less than 1/2 volt when the unit is fully loaded.
M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ING NATIONAL CODES These wire sizes are based on those recommended in the National Electric Code Table 310-16 for copper wire at 90 degrees C conductor temperature operating in an ambient of 30 degrees C. For higher operating temperatures refer to the derating factors in the National Electric Code Table 310-16.
M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ING 7.0 ELECTRICAL CONNECTIONS & FIELD WIRING (SEE FIGURES A OR B) Make sure that AC power is off at main AC breaker box before installation begins. Terminal blocks are provided for connecting the AC input and DC output. A ground wire must be connected to the units’ case ground.
M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ING An adequate earth ground lead should be connected to the terminal marked “GROUND” or “GND”. Be sure the transformer taps are set for the correct AC input. Input tap setting information located inside the unit.

M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ING Turning the CL adjustment, which is located on the unit front panel, clockwise lowers the current limit; turning counterclockwise raises the current limit. CAUTION: CURRENT LIMIT MUST NOT EXCEED 115%. OF RATED OUTPUT CURRENT.

M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ING 11.0 CIRCUIT DESCRIPTIONS 11.1 CIRCUIT OPERATION The Model A36D rectifier circuit design is a controlled ferroresonant. The power transformer PT provides AC to DC isolation , voltage step down, and inherent magnetic current limit.

M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ING 12.3.5 Ground and short circuit test. A simple ohmmeter check can be performed to check the unit for a short to ground, primary to secondary breakdown, AC- DC short, or DC ground. Before installation of a new unit, the above checks should be made before installing.

MODEL A36D SERIES - INSTRUCTIONS AND TROUBLESHOOTING General Maintenance Procedure Yearly 1. Blow out rectifier/inverter with a low-pressure air hose. 2. Make sure all connections are tight. 3. Perform a visual check on all internal components. 4. Check front panel meters and alarms for accuracy.
